Description Pawel 2013-09-27 06:08:45 UTC
Description of problem:
When i use firefox and watch movie(in vlc) in the same time, the windows after some time turn white. Window decorator stays the same. I'm using KDE desktop with cairo dock on my EEE PC Asus 1215N

Version-Release number of selected component:
compiz-0.8.8-25.fc18

Additional info:
reporter:       libreport-2.1.6
backtrace_rating: 4
cmdline:        compiz --replace
crash_function: intel_miptree_map
executable:     /usr/bin/compiz
kernel:         3.10.12-100.fc18.x86_64
runlevel:       N 5
uid:            1000

Truncated backtrace:
Thread no. 1 (10 frames)
 #0 intel_miptree_map at intel_mipmap_tree.c:2065
 #1 intel_map_renderbuffer at intel_fbo.c:135
 #2 map_attachment at ../../../src/mesa/swrast/s_renderbuffer.c:578
 #3 _swrast_map_renderbuffers at ../../../src/mesa/swrast/s_renderbuffer.c:652
 #4 _swrast_render_start at ../../../src/mesa/swrast/s_context.c:895
 #5 _swsetup_RenderStart at ../../../src/mesa/swrast_setup/ss_context.c:202
 #6 run_render at ../../../src/mesa/tnl/t_vb_render.c:276
 #7 _tnl_run_pipeline at ../../../src/mesa/tnl/t_pipeline.c:163
 #8 intelRunPipeline at intel_tris.c:1099
 #9 _tnl_draw_prims at ../../../src/mesa/tnl/t_draw.c:525
